About Kleine Münsterländer
The Kleine Münsterländer is a medium, brown‑and‑white versatile gundog from Germany, combining elegant, easy‑care feathered coat with strong working ability. People‑oriented, sensitive and intelligent, it needs regular training, mental challenge and active outdoor life but relaxes calmly at home.
About Miniature Schnauzer
Compact, sturdy Miniature Schnauzers are bright, trainable, and people focused. Their wiry, low shedding coat needs regular grooming. Alert watchdogs with a terrier streak, they need daily exercise, mental stimulation, and clear training, and often live 12–15 years.
